The primary objective of this position is to represent customers and claimants in an effort to obtain and/or maintain Social Security Disability in accordance with Social Security law and SSDC policies, procedures, and product specifications. Advocates are responsible for managing and developing their cases through all phases of the process in accordance with performance expectations.
Responsibilities :
A brief glimpse is that these are attorneys or advocate that are familiar with the rulings, regulations, vocational and medical requirements with filing and developing a social security case in preparation for attending hearings in front of ALJ's (administrative law judge). These attorneys/advocates attend the hearing with the claimant in front of the judge and plead the case.
In order to appear in front of a judge and qualify for direct fee payment, you must be either an attorney or a feel-eligible non-attorney representative. A bachelors degree is required for this position as well Provide excellent customer service by utilizing all available resources, including process, procedures, and managers and by providing prompt, accurate service to customer and/or claimant through process. This includes the professional representation of a client at a Social Security Disability Hearing.
Research issues when necessary to determine appropriate resolution in order to meet expectations and/or obtain benefits for customer and/or claimant. Ability to apply government benefits, account and product information to specific situations in such a manner that the client fully understands the information provided and any necessary next steps.
Develop medical, vocational, and other evidence in the support of a claim, as well as reviewing and submitting evidence to the Social Security Administration in accordance with law, policy, performance expectations, and customer contracts.
Evaluate complex legal, medical, and technical issues to determine case strategy, which also includes the review of exhibit files; develop arguments and testimony in preparation for administrative law hearings.
